How to Solve Food Hunt: Pixel Puzzle Level 183 — Full Solution
- Tap both grey 30 opener nests and the exposed dark grey/black frame group; wait until their drains lower the top 50 and center 20 covers.
- Dispatch purple 22, brown 36, blue 28 and orange 20/19, then black 40 when the matching frame, accent, water and coral pixels expose.
- Cycle blue 20/40 and cyan 26/30 through the broad water field; use yellow 16/30 only on open gravel and delay green against covered plants.
- Once the frame is mostly gone, alternate white 26/24, blue 28/30, orange 25/20 and green 26/30 across fish body, coral and plants.
- Clear purple 16, cyan 20, yellow 20 and blue 30 as the fish fins and last plant clusters break into separate pieces.
- Finish green 1, cyan 5/4, orange 4 and blue 1, then let the final blue fin ant return before Level Complete.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Parking green plant nests beside purple 22 blocks repeated water colors.
- Treating the cleared frame as the end misses the isolated fish fin and plant scraps.
Quick Tips for Food Hunt: Pixel Puzzle Level 183 (spoiler-free)
- Use both grey 30 opener nests before committing plant colors.
- Keep blue 20/40 and cyan 26/30 moving while water covers the fish.
- Completion waits for the final blue fin ant, not merely an empty frame border.
Board notes 5 details
- Layout
- A black-grey aquarium frame surrounds cyan water, a white-blue angelfish, orange coral, green plants, yellow gravel and a magenta strip. Top and center covers show 50 and 20. The first queue shows grey 30, orange 15 and grey 30, with dark 35, yellow 16 and purple 22 behind.
- Goal
- Open the frame and covers, drain broad water, then separate gravel, coral, plants and fish; a tiny blue/cyan fin with green/orange scraps remains late.
- Opening
- Dispatch both grey 30 nests and the newly reachable dark frame group. Let them lower the covers before loading purple 22, brown 36, blue 28, orange 20/19 and black 40.
- Danger Zone
- Purple 22 remains parked while repeated blue 20/40 and cyan 26/30 groups are needed. Loading green plant nests before water recedes can block the batches that expose the fish.
- Mechanics
- Dual-cover aquarium with frame-first, water-second and isolated fish-fin cleanup phases.
